This book presents twenty-five of the most renowned and significant buildings of America's premier architect, from his early Prairie… work in Oak Park, Illinois, in the 1890s to his daring creations of the 1940s and 1950s. Published in association with the Frank Lloyd Wright Foundation, this superbly illustrated volume features previously unpublished photographs for which renowned architectural photographers Michael Freeman and Paul Rocheleau gained unprecedented access to some of Wright's masterworks. The book examines in unsurpassed detail a selection of Wright's architecture that covers the phenomenal range of his work, including such internationally famous buildings as the Home and Studio in Oak Park, Taliesin West in Scottsdale, Arizona, Fallingwater in Mill Run, Pennsylvania, and the Solomon R. Guggenheim Museum in New York, as well as several lesser-known residences such as the Auldbrass Plantation in South Carolina and the Kenneth Laurent house in Rockford, Illinois. The works featured here are succinctly documented by one of Wright's former apprentices, with text that details the development and execution of each commission. Also included throughout is a selection of Wright's extensive writings, unpublished talks, and private letters. Pfeiffer wrote or edited more than 50 books in order to guarantee that the story of Wright's life would be remembered with nuance and detail. Each of those works drew from the massive collection of Wright's own drawings and papers that Pfeiffer organized and preserved at Taliesin West for decades. Pfeiffer was so drawn to Wright that by the time Pfeiffer was just 18, he'd already migrated to Taliesin West to join the Frank Lloyd Wright School of Architecture, as it was called then. Pfeiffer studied with Wright for the next seven years, working alongside the other, mostly older apprentices. Pfeiffer felt that Wright's impromptu lessons and more formal morning talks were "too valuable to perish," so he decided to record them. Pfeiffer eventually collected more than 250 hours of Frank Lloyd Wright's teachings on tape and would transcribe them all. Pfeiffer settled in Scottsdale for good, playing an integral role in the life of the Taliesin Fellowship, where design work, study, sleep, and property repairs, as well as communal meals and entertainment, were all woven together. Mr. and Mrs. Wright were both deeply appreciative of music. Pfeiffer shared this affinity for music, and played piano. Transcribing and arranging original compositions would become a big part of his enduring friendship with Olgivanna. When Frank Lloyd Wright died in 1959, many of the architect's original drawings were still in daily circulation among the apprentices at Taliesin. The students would pull the originals out of drawers in the drafting studio for reference, then stick them back haphazardly when they were done. But Olgivanna had an eye to preserving her husband's legacy and quickly discontinued such practices. She worked with the apprentices to gather her husband's myriad letters, papers, and project materials-hundreds of thousands of items from Taliesin East, in Spring Green, Wisconsin, and West-then pack them up in boxes, and moved them to a Bekins-brand storage facility in Phoenix for safekeeping. For years, the trove of material sat in that warehouse. Pfeiffer said he'd never intended to become an archivist, but in the years after Wright's death, he recognized the immense need at hand. Scholars around the world were becoming increasingly curious about the materials Wright left behind and hungry to work on various, often ambitious, publishing projects. Apprentices were anxious, as were new owners of Wright homes, to discover anything they could about specific buildings. Inquiries began to pour in. When Pfeiffer spoke with Olgivanna about the imperative that someone maintain Wright's archive, she suggested that he take it on. It happened, as so many things at Taliesin tended to in the 1960s, organically. And so began Pfeiffer's many trips back and forth to the Bekins warehouse. His first task was to organize the material chronologically, developing a numbering system indicating years and projects. He consulted outside archivists on methodology-studying everything from acid-free document sleeve options to optimal climate settings for long-term preservation-and taught himself large-format photography so he could begin to make quality reproductions of Wright's drawings. All of Wright's materials were moved into the new, climate-controlled environment under Pfeiffer's supervision. There were offices, vaults for museum-quality storage, and a frame shop where the archivists could prepare materials for exhibition. Pfeiffer's unique understanding of the archives became evident to the entire world during his middle-aged years, when he devoted most of his time to writing, editing, and managing works for exhibitions. His name is on all the go-to major compilations, including a 12-volume box set of Wright's built and unbuilt works that Pfeiffer undertook with photographer Yukio Futagawa, published in 1985, and a three-volume Complete Works monograph series published by Taschen.
